2021年05月28日来源:信管网 作者:cnitpm
软件设计师当天每日一练试题地址:www.cnitpm.com/exam/ExamDay.aspx?t1=4
往期软件设计师每日一练试题汇总:www.cnitpm.com/class/27/e4_1.html
软件设计师每日一练试题(2021/5/27)在线测试:www.cnitpm.com/exam/ExamDay.aspx?t1=4&day=2021/5/27
点击查看:更多软件设计师习题与指导
软件设计师每日一练试题内容(2021/5/27)
试题1: 某项目主要由 A~I 任务构成,其计划图(如下图所示)展示了各任务之间的前后关系以及每个任务的工期(单位:天),该项目的关键路径是 (1) 。在不延误项目总工期的情况下,任务 A 最多可以推迟开始的时间是 (2) 天。
(1)A、A→ G→I
B、A→D→F→H→I
C、B→E→G→I
D、C→F→H→I
(2)A、0
B、2
C、5
D、7
我国专利申请的原则之一是 ( ) 。
A、申请在先
B、申请在先与使用在先相结合
C、使用在先
D、申请在先、使用在先或者二者结合
采用 UML 进行软件设计时,可用 ( ) 关系表示两类事物之间存在的特殊/一般关系,用聚集关系表示事物之间存在的整体/部分关系。
A、依赖
B、聚集
C、泛化
D、实现
以下关于 Cache 的叙述中,正确的是( )
A、在容量确定的情况下,替换算法的时间复杂度是影响 Cache 命中率的关键因素
B、Cache 的设计思想是在合理成本下提高命中率
C、Cache 的设计目标是容量尽可能与主存容量相等
D、CPU 中的 Cache 容量应大于 CPU 之外的 Cache 容量
在采用面向对象技术构建软件系统时, 很多敏捷方法都建议的一种重要的设计活动是( ) ,它是一种重新组织的技术,可以简化构件的设计而无需改变其功能或行为。
A、精化
B、设计类
C、重构
D、抽象
若某人持有盗版软件,但他本人确实不知道该软件是盗版的,则 ( ) 承担侵权责任。
A、应由该软件的持有者
B、应由该软件的提供者
C、应由该软件的提供者和持有者共同
D、该软件的提供者和持有者都不
某开发小组欲开发一个规模较大、需求较明确的项目。开发小组对项目领域熟悉且该项目与小组开发过的某一项目相似,则适宜采用()开发过程模型。
A.瀑布
B.演化
C.螺旋
D.喷泉
软件维护成本在软件成本中占较大比重。为降低维护的难度,可采取的措施有( ) 。
A、设计并实现没有错误的软件
B、限制可修改的范围
C、增加维护人员数量
D、在开发过程中就采取有利于维护的措施,并加强维护管理
以下关于面向对象设计的叙述中,错误的是 ( ) 。
A、面向对象设计应在面向对象分析之前,因为只有产生了设计结果才可对其进行分析
B、面向对象设计与面向对象分析是面向对象软件过程中两个重要的阶段
C、面向对象设计应该依赖于面向对象分析的结果
D、面向对象设计产生的结果在形式上可以与面向对象分析产生的结果类似,例如都可以使用 UML 表达
以下关于风险管理的叙述中,不正确的是()。
A.仅根据风险产生的后果来对风险排优先级
B.可以通过改变系统性能或功能需求来避免某些风险
C.不可能去除所有风险,但可以通过采取行动来降低或者减轻风险
D.在项目开发过程中,需要定期地评估和管理风险
温馨提示:因考试政策、内容不断变化与调整,信管网提供的以上信息仅供参考,如有异议,请考生以权威部门公布的内容为准!
相关推荐